exponenta event banner

atmoshwm

Внедрение модели горизонтального ветра

Описание

пример

wind = atmoshwm(latitude,longitude,altitude) реализует процедуру модели горизонтального ветра (HWM™) Военно-морской исследовательской лаборатории США для расчета меридиональной и зональной составляющих ветра для одного или нескольких наборов геофизических данных: latitude, longitude, и altitude.

пример

wind = atmoshwm(latitude,longitude,altitude,Name,Value) использует дополнительные параметры, указанные одним или несколькими Name,Value аргументы пары.

Примеры

свернуть все

Рассчитать общую горизонтальную модель ветра для широты 45 градусов на юг, долготы 85 градусов на запад и высоты 25 000 м над средним уровнем моря (msl). Дата - 150-й день года, в 11 часов утра по UTC, с использованием индекса Ap 80. Версия горизонтальной модели - 14.

w = atmoshwm(-45,-85,25000,'day',150,'seconds',39600,'apindex',80,'model','total', 'version', '14')
w =

     3.2874   25.8735

Рассчитайте модель тихого горизонтального ветра для широты 50 градусов северной, двух высот 100 000 м и 150 000 м над msl и долготы 20 градусов западной. Дата - полночь UTC 30 января. Версия горизонтальной модели по умолчанию - 14.

w = atmoshwm([50;50],[-20;-20],[100000;150000],'day',[30;30])
w =

  -42.9350  -40.3693
   29.1106    0.6253

Рассчитать модель нарушенного горизонтального ветра для высоты 150 000 м над мсл на широте 70 градусов северной, долготы 65 градусов западной. Дата - полночь UTC 15 июня. Версия горизонтальной модели по умолчанию - 14.

dw = atmoshwm(70,-65,150000,'day',166,'model','disturbance')
dw =
    1.7954   -1.7130

Входные аргументы

свернуть все

Геодезические широты в градусах, заданные как скалярный или M-by-1 массив, где М - один или несколько наборов геофизических данных.

Пример: -45

Типы данных: double

Геодезические долготы в градусах, заданные как скалярный или M-by-1 массив, где М - один или несколько наборов геофизических данных.

Пример: -85

Типы данных: double

Геопотенциальные высоты, в метрах, в диапазоне от 0 до 500 км, указанные как скалярный или M-by-1 массив. M - один или несколько наборов геофизических данных.

Пример: 25000

Типы данных: double

Аргументы пары «имя-значение»

Укажите дополнительные пары, разделенные запятыми Name,Value аргументы. Name является именем аргумента и Value - соответствующее значение. Name должен отображаться внутри кавычек. Можно указать несколько аргументов пары имен и значений в любом порядке как Name1,Value1,...,NameN,ValueN.

Пример: 'apindex',80,'model','total' указывает, что общая горизонтальная модель ветра должна рассчитываться для индекса Ap, равного 80.

Индекс Ap для универсального координированного времени (UTC), при котором atmoshwm вычисляет модель, заданную как M-by-1 массив нулей, скаляр или M-by-1 массив. M - один или несколько наборов геофизических данных. Выберите индекс из Национального геофизического центра данных NOAA, который содержит значения индекса геомагнитных возмущений трехчасового интервала. Если значение индекса Ap больше нуля, оценка модели учитывает магнитные эффекты.

Укажите индекс Ap в качестве значения от 0 до 400. Укажите значение индекса Ap только для типа модели возмущения или полного ветра.

Типы данных: double

День года в UTC. Укажите день как значение от 1 до 366 (для високосного года), указанное как M-by-1 массив нулей, скаляр или M-by-1 массив. M - один или несколько наборов геофизических данных.

Типы данных: double

Прошло секунд с полуночи для выбранного дня в формате UTC, указанного как M-by-1 массив нулей, скаляр или массив M-by-1. M - один или несколько наборов геофизических данных.

Укажите секунды как значение от 0 до 86 400.

Типы данных: double

Тип модели горизонтального ветра для расчета компонентов ветра. Эта настройка применяется ко всем наборам геофизических данных в М.

  • 'quiet'

    Расчет модели горизонтального ветра без магнитных возмущений. Тихие типы моделей не учитывают значения индекса Ap. Для этого типа модели не указывайте значение индекса Ap при использовании этого типа модели.

  • 'disturbance'

    Вычисляет влияние только магнитных возмущений на ветер. Для этого типа модели укажите значения индекса Ap больше или равны нулю.

  • 'total'

    Вычисляет совокупный эффект тихих и магнитных возмущений. для этого типа модели укажите значения индекса Ap больше или равны нулю.

Типы данных: char | string

Поведение функции, когда входы выходят за пределы диапазона, определяемого как одно из этих значений. Этот тип применим ко всем наборам геофизических данных в М.

СтоимостьОписание
'None'Никаких действий.
'Warning'При появлении предупреждения в окне команд MATLAB ® моделирование модели продолжается.
'Error'MATLAB возвращает исключение, моделирование модели останавливается.

Типы данных: char | string

Реализует указанный тип модели горизонтального ветра.

  • '14'

    Горизонтальный ветер модели 14.

  • '07'

    Горизонтальный ветер модели 07.

Типы данных: char | string

Выходные аргументы

свернуть все

Меридиональные и зональные компоненты ветра горизонтальной модели ветра, возвращаемые в виде массива M-by-2, в м/с.

Представлен в R2016b